Sake Martini

Makes a single portion

30ml gin – a quality London dry gin is ideal

15ml Lillet Blanc – an aromatic French aperitif wine

15ml sake – preferably a delicate, balanced sake

Combine the gin, Lillet Blanc, and sake in a cocktail shaker, include a generous scoop of ice and stir thoroughly for 30 seconds to cool. Filter into a pre-chilled martini glass and present.
